Ultimate Team mode in FIFA 22 allows players to build and manage their own club using any players and managers from different soccer teams throughout the world. Additionally, players can earn a variety of cards like FIFA 22’s new Hero cards or club items. Those who are new to FIFA Ultimate Team entirely will be given a random team name by EA, while those returning from FIFA 21 will retain their previous club’s name.

Changing a club name doesn’t provide any benefit or bonus to the Ultimate Team experience. Changing the FIFA 22 Ultimate Team club name is a cosmetic option available to both new and returning players, and it works similarly to the way club name changes were implemented in FIFA 21. While it’s easy to change the Ultimate Team club name in FIFA 22, it’s a hidden option and has a catch.

Players can only change their FIFA 22 Ultimate Team Club name once, so they will want to be sure it’s a name worth keeping around. Additionally, it’s best to keep Ultimate Team club names void of any profanity or offensive terminology, as EA may make players rename their club team again. The FIFA Ultimate Team club abbreviation can be changed as well, and it will be displayed in-game on the scoreboard. Players should make sure to keep the abbreviation clean as well to avoid trouble if an opponent reports it to EA.

FIFA 22: How To Change The Ultimate Team Club Name

To change a FIFA 22 Ultimate Team Club name, players can launch Ultimate Team mode and head to the Objectives tab. From there, head to the Foundations tab. There are a set of Foundation objectives called The Basics. At the very bottom of The Basics is an objective called Club Name. Accessing Club Name will take players to a screen that allows them to change their FIFA 22 Ultimate Team Club name, as well as the abbreviation.

Those who are unsure what they want their FIFA 22 Ultimate Team name to be should leave it set as the EA default name until they are sure. The Ultimate Team name can be changed at any time, but, because it’s a limited FIFA 22 feature, like the preview packs feature, it’s best to wait until a name feels right. The name change will be there for Single Player Seasons, Friendly Seasons, Squad Battles, and all other modes included in FIFA Ultimate Team.
